//! Some Nomenclature
//! * Protocol:
//! - Protocols serve to enable communication between separately built modules, including drivers.
//! - Every protocol has a GUID associated with it. The GUID serves as the name for the protocol.
//! - Protocols are produced and consumed.

/// Locates Handles with a particular Protocol GUID.
///
/// Implemented using `EFI_BOOT_SERVICES.LocateHandles()`.
///
/// Returns an array of [Handles](r_efi::efi::Handle) that support a specified protocol.
pub(crate) fn locate_handles(mut guid: Guid) -> io::Result<Vec<NonNull<crate::ffi::c_void>>> {
fn inner(
guid: &mut Guid,
boot_services: NonNull<r_efi::efi::BootServices>,
buf_size: &mut usize,
buf: *mut r_efi::efi::Handle,
) -> io::Result<()> {
let r = unsafe {
((*boot_services.as_ptr()).locate_handle)(
r_efi::efi::BY_PROTOCOL,
guid,
crate::ptr::null_mut(),
buf_size,
buf,
)
};
if r.is_error() { Err(crate::io::Error::from_raw_os_error(r.as_usize())) } else { Ok(()) }
}
let boot_services = boot_services().ok_or(BOOT_SERVICES_UNAVAILABLE)?.cast();
let mut buf_len = 0usize;
// This should always fail since the size of buffer is 0. This call should update the buf_len
// variable with the required buffer length
match inner(&mut guid, boot_services, &mut buf_len, crate::ptr::null_mut()) {
Ok(()) => unreachable!(),
Err(e) => match e.kind() {
io::ErrorKind::FileTooLarge => {}
_ => return Err(e),
},
}
// The returned buf_len is in bytes
assert_eq!(buf_len % size_of::<r_efi::efi::Handle>(), 0);
let num_of_handles = buf_len / size_of::<r_efi::efi::Handle>();
let mut buf: Vec<r_efi::efi::Handle> = Vec::with_capacity(num_of_handles);
match inner(&mut guid, boot_services, &mut buf_len, buf.as_mut_ptr()) {
Ok(()) => {
// This is safe because the call will succeed only if buf_len >= required length.
// Also, on success, the `buf_len` is updated with the size of bufferv (in bytes) written
unsafe { buf.set_len(num_of_handles) };
Ok(buf.into_iter().filter_map(|x| NonNull::new(x)).collect())
}
Err(e) => Err(e),
}
}
